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Chilean rock rat | Keshi Shutu |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(动物界) | Animalia (动物界)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(脊索动物门) | Chordata (脊索动物门) |
| Class same | Mammalia (哺乳動物) | Mammalia (哺乳動物) |
| Order | Rodentia (啮齿目) | Lagomorpha (兔形目) |
| Family | Octodontidae | Ochotonidae |
| Genus | Aconaemys | Ochotona |
| Species | Aconaemys fuscus | Ochotona koslowi |
Evolutionary Relationship
Chilean rock rat and Keshi Shutu share a common ancestor at the Class level: Mammalia. (哺乳動物)
